In addition, some active ingredients may compromise the body’s ability to regulate body temperature or increase the risk of dehydration, causing even serious side effects. “In extreme cases. and only on the advice of the doctor, can a remodeling of therapy be assessed”, clarifies AIFA which then moves on to list the individual cases. Antihistamines, for example, can hinder sweating. Antipsychotics and antidepressants, as well as antiparkinsonians, can lower blood pressure. Anxiolytics and muscle relaxants can worsen the feeling of exhaustion, cause dizziness or aggravate respiratory problems. Beta-blockers and vasodilators can affect the body’s ability to dissipate heat, increasing the risk of hypotension and dehydration. Diuretics can contribute to the excessive loss of liquids and electrolytes. Another recommendation concerns skin reactions from photosensitization: drugs heat: unexpected effects, reactions antibiotics. topical and cortisone anti -inflammatory anti -inflammatory can cause skin rash or erythema when combined with exposure to UV rays. “If you take these medicines, you need to protect yourself with sunscreen and light clothes.”

Tips to keep them. transport them on the road

In addition to the management of the therapy, another important aspect concerns the correct conservation. High temperatures can, in fact, change the chemical-physical stability of many molecules, making ineffective or even dangerous. In particular, insulin, hormones or vaccines must be stored at controlled temperatures, often between 2 and 8 ° C. In summer, never leave drugs in the car or in the sun. Traveling, it is recommended to use fridge bags or thermal containers. By plane, essential drugs must be kept in hand luggage, together with the medical prescription. If a drug changes color, smell or consistency, it is important not to take it. When drugs heat: unexpected effects, reactions possible, better “prefer tablets or capsules than liquid solutions”, because they are more stable at high temperatures. Finally. it is a good rule “always preserve drugs in their original packaging, which offers protection from light and humidity, and includes all useful indications”.

The categories of drugs. the main effects

AIFA also identifies the categories of drugs which, based on the interference mechanisms with the effects of the heat, can aggravate the effects of the high health temperatures. Here is the list: Anticholinergic: they can interfere with thermoregulation. reduce the state of vigilance, hinder sweating Antipsychotics: they can inhibit the sweating mechanism, decrease blood pressure and thermoregulation at the central level and reduce the state of vigilance, making the subject unable to adopt defensive antihistamine strategies: they can inhibit the sweating mechanism and reduce blood pressure Antiparkinsonian: they can inhibit the sweating mechanism and reduce blood pressure, cause vertigo and antidepressant drugs heat: unexpected effects, reactions confusion state: they can reduce sweating, interfere with central thermoregulation and reduce the state of supervision. Anxiolytics. relaxants muscle: they can reduce sweating and cause dizziness, decrease the cardiac range and influence cooling through vasodilation, they can cause an aggravation of respiratory symptoms Antiadurenergic and beta-blockers: they can influence the dilation of the skin blood vessels, reducing the ability to dissipate heat by convention Sympatomimetics: Vasodilators, including nitrates and regulators of the football channel, can worsen the hypotension in vulnerable subjects Antihypertensive and diuretics: they can lead to dehydration and reduce blood pressure; A common side effect is hyponatremia that can be aggravated by an excess of liquid intake Antiepileptics: they can reduce the state of supervision and increase the state of confusion
